Pastor Mark Meek

Once entrenched in a life of crime, he became a drug lord, gangster, and drug manufacturer from an early age. His dependence on drugs spanned 40 years. Initially sentenced to death, he was later pardoned from execution and given a 108-year prison sentence. He ultimately served 10 years, while his co-accused received varying terms of imprisonment. Throughout these hardships, he firmly believes that God remained sovereign and merciful.

​

At the age of 46, he experienced a divine calling. In a profound dream, he encountered God and was miraculously delivered from decades of addiction, smoking, alcoholism, and gangsterism. Following this transformative experience, he made a solemn covenant with God to dedicate his life to rescuing young people from the chains of addiction and criminality.

​

Today, he leads a rehabilitation center for young men and is preparing to open a similar facility for young women. Having now been sober for 13 years, he continues to do remarkable work for the Kingdom of God, helping to restore lost souls and guide them back to a life of purpose and faith.
